Webinar Abstract

Join this webinar to learn how to create custom cluster files for Infinium Arrays. This webinar includes the following topics: Cluster file basics, when to use a custom cluster file, how to create a custom cluster file, and how to filter and manually edit to optimize the cluster file. The information is targeted to new and intermediate users with a basic knowledge of working with Genotyping Data in GenomeStudio.
